Output 27c768ee24e2889cbceaf4567a50abd01d903ebefca2e546a7408be2e8c63074:3

value
9937026838
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3127e5166e98475433a37fc5ef7ae4c35cd696e OP_EQUAL
address
3PrGH71zi7q3HjUgeHGHRqX9xdnX3HGifq
transaction
27c768ee24e2889cbceaf4567a50abd01d903ebefca2e546a7408be2e8c63074
spent
true